NFC:StartOtherTagScanning

The printable version is no longer supported and may have rendering errors. Please update your browser bookmarks and please use the default browser print function instead.

Request

Index Word Description
0 Header code [0x001F0080]
1 u16 unk0
2 u32 unk1

Response

Index Word Description
0 Header code
1 Result code

Description

This can only be used when initialized with type3. Only bitmask 0xF from unk1 is used, it's written into state then loaded later. That value is also compared with 1, depending on whether it matches different sets of data for 3 fields are loaded into state. NFC:StartTagScanning does this as well except it loads a value from state instead of from the cmdreq(where that state field is set to 0xF by NFC:Initialize with type2).

This 4-bit value seems to control what type(?) of NFC tag to scan for. The default value of 0xF is for Amiibo. Using non-value-0xF results in Amiibo tags not being found(TagState doesn't change to 3).

This is somewhat similar to NFC:StartTagScanning.
